What It Actually Looks Like Day-to-Day

Forget sci-fi robots. It’s boringly practical. You define the goal (“make our lead scoring actually useful”). Augmented team (human + AI stack) delivers. They code, test, optimize – often async, different time zones, you pay per milestone or hour. No benefits package. No office politics.

Biggest perks that actually matter:

  • Speed kills. Projects that took months now wrap in weeks.
  • Costs stay sane. 45-65% less than full-time NYC hire (no 401k, no health insurance drama).
  • Scale up/down on demand. Busy quarter? Ramp up. Quiet period? Down to zero.
  • Niche skills on tap. Prompt engineering, predictive analytics, custom AI flows – stuff you can’t train your current person on overnight.

Dodging the Traps

Not all augmentation is equal. Some providers overpromise, underdeliver. Smart owners do this:

  1. Nail the bottleneck first – what’s costing you most time/money right now?
  2. Write stupid-clear outcomes – “increase qualified leads 35% in 90 days” not “make things better”.
  3. Vet hard – case studies in your industry, references, quick pilot clause.
  4. Run 4-6 week test – one deliverable, hard KPIs.
  5. Review weekly like a hawk. Adjust. Don’t ghost the metrics.
